Is My Child Worth Watching? Honest Movie Review & Audience Verdict (2009)

harming drama set in a rural area of post-war Iran. This heartwarming story follows a thoughtful young woman who serves as a leader to the community and a seemingly naive young man who is smitten with a local girl. The film observes their customs and traditions in the tranquil setting of their natural environment. Despite the irreparable damage to their lives due to the war, the villagers remain warm-hearted and kind to those they encounter. The past haunts their lives, but their hearts remain pure and strong in war torn times.
